Knoxville is the gateway to the Great Smoky Mountains (the most-visited national park in the country, 30 minutes east), the University of Tennessee's Vol energy, and the gold-roofed Sunsphere left over from the 1982 World's Fair. Market Square downtown is brick, patios, and a Saturday farmers market that takes over the whole space. The food and bar scene has come into its own. The mountains do the heavy lifting.
